Devon County Council (DCC) is currently running a business support programme funded by UK Shared Prosperity Fund (SPF) until March 2025 called Prosper.
Prosper offers a range of support to businesses and start-ups in Mid Devon, East Devon, and Exeter.
Support is delivered through a mixture of in-person and online support, on a 1-2-1 or workshop basis.
Prosper support is split into four Lots: General business support, Green business support, Entrepreneur support, & Job creation and safeguarding support.
These lots support DCC and it's local authority partners to meet the aims of SPF and achieve specific SPF outputs and outcomes.
However, business demand has changed in Mid Devon and it's necessary to procure more general and start up support here instead of jobs created.
